The integration of Datahub Systems into the educational landscape is pivotal for improving access to quality education in Education in Emergencies (EiE) environments. These systems facilitate data-driven decision-making, enabling stakeholders to identify and address barriers to education, effectively target resources, and promote inclusivity. Key functions include recognizing specific challenges faced by diverse learners and allocating resources strategically to enhance educational infrastructure. A case study of the donor-funded Opportunities to Learn initiative highlights the successful implementation of Datahub Systems across 26 sites in Nigeria's Borno, Adamawa, and Yobe states, demonstrating improved data management and stakeholder engagement, ultimately ensuring that every learner has the opportunity to succeed.
In this paper, we present a case study that illustrates the efficacy of the Datahub System in facilitating positive outcomes in challenging contexts, underscoring the importance of leveraging data to inform educational initiatives. Through data-driven decision-making processes, stakeholders can identify barriers to access, target resources effectively, and promote inclusive practices that cater to the diverse needs of learners.
Datahub Systems can significantly improve access to quality education in EiE environments by leveraging data-driven decision-making processes. These systems enable stakeholders to identify barriers to access, such as geographical isolation, lack of resources, and sociocultural norms, and develop strategies to mitigate these challenges. By analyzing data related to enrollment rates, attendance patterns, and dropout rates, stakeholders can pinpoint specific areas of concern and prioritize interventions accordingly.
Datahub Systems also facilitate the effective targeting of resources in emergency contexts by providing insights into the specific needs of learners and communities. For example, data may reveal that certain regions are experiencing higher rates of dropout due to inadequate infrastructure or lack of trained educators. Allocating resources to address these deficiencies can enhance access to education and ensure sustainable long-term interventions.
Inclusivity is a fundamental principle of quality education, and Datahub Systems can play a pivotal role in promoting inclusive practices within EiE environments. By collecting and analyzing data related to the experiences of marginalized groups, stakeholders can develop targeted interventions that address the unique challenges faced by these populations. The use of disaggregated data allows for a more nuanced understanding of the barriers to access, thereby informing the development of inclusive policies and practices.
To ensure safe and inclusive education in EiE environments, leveraging Datahub Systems is crucial. By tracking individual progress over time, educators can identify specific areas where students may struggle, allowing for tailored interventions that meet diverse needs. By integrating Datahub Systems into the education in emergencies response, stakeholders can make more informed, evidence-based decisions to allocate resources, tailor interventions, and monitor progress towards quality, safe, and inclusive education.
In addition, integrating adaptable learning paths within Datahub Systems can accommodate various learning styles and paces, further promoting inclusivity. Engaging stakeholders in the data process, is vital for gaining insights into their experiences and expectations, enriching the educational experience and ensuring interventions are relevant and effective. Ultimately, harnessing the power of data through these systems is crucial for fostering equitable and inclusive education, especially in challenging contexts.
